QC Design Publishes Plaquette Framework for Fault-Tolerant Quantum Computer Design

QC Design Publishes Plaquette Framework for Fault-Tolerant Quantum Computer Design

Insider Brief QC Design has published a paper describing Plaquette, its hardware-aware software platform for designing and evaluating fault-tolerant quantum computers. Plaquette models real hardware imperfections directly, allowing developers to estimate logical error rates without relying solely on simplified Pauli noise approximations.
